diff options
author | Eng Zer Jun <engzerjun@gmail.com> | 2021-09-22 13:38:34 +0800 |
---|---|---|
committer | GitHub <noreply@github.com> | 2021-09-22 13:38:34 +0800 |
commit | f2e7d5477f076789da5d0e95fe61a56ddb939f5a (patch) | |
tree | 922ca8769761c30e93f3b4deaf27858026b27ebf /modules/httplib/httplib.go | |
parent | aa631d8cd18251aa9b18ce72f75c8d8c7090e5e7 (diff) | |
download | gitea-f2e7d5477f076789da5d0e95fe61a56ddb939f5a.tar.gz gitea-f2e7d5477f076789da5d0e95fe61a56ddb939f5a.zip |
refactor: move from io/ioutil to io and os package (#17109)
The io/ioutil package has been deprecated as of Go 1.16, see
https://golang.org/doc/go1.16#ioutil. This commit replaces the existing
io/ioutil functions with their new definitions in io and os packages.
Signed-off-by: Eng Zer Jun <engzerjun@gmail.com>
Co-authored-by: techknowlogick <techknowlogick@gitea.io>
Diffstat (limited to 'modules/httplib/httplib.go')
-rw-r--r-- | modules/httplib/httplib.go | 9 |
1 files changed, 4 insertions, 5 deletions
diff --git a/modules/httplib/httplib.go b/modules/httplib/httplib.go index aecdd4346c..ad3b7462e9 100644 --- a/modules/httplib/httplib.go +++ b/modules/httplib/httplib.go @@ -11,7 +11,6 @@ import ( "crypto/tls" "encoding/xml" "io" - "io/ioutil" "log" "mime/multipart" "net" @@ -243,11 +242,11 @@ func (r *Request) Body(data interface{}) *Request { switch t := data.(type) { case string: bf := bytes.NewBufferString(t) - r.req.Body = ioutil.NopCloser(bf) + r.req.Body = io.NopCloser(bf) r.req.ContentLength = int64(len(t)) case []byte: bf := bytes.NewBuffer(t) - r.req.Body = ioutil.NopCloser(bf) + r.req.Body = io.NopCloser(bf) r.req.ContentLength = int64(len(t)) } return r @@ -307,7 +306,7 @@ func (r *Request) getResponse() (*http.Response, error) { _ = pw.Close() }() r.Header("Content-Type", bodyWriter.FormDataContentType()) - r.req.Body = ioutil.NopCloser(pr) + r.req.Body = io.NopCloser(pr) } else if len(paramBody) > 0 { r.Header("Content-Type", "application/x-www-form-urlencoded") r.Body(paramBody) @@ -407,7 +406,7 @@ func (r *Request) Bytes() ([]byte, error) { return nil, nil } defer resp.Body.Close() - data, err := ioutil.ReadAll(resp.Body) + data, err := io.ReadAll(resp.Body) if err != nil { return nil, err } |